
First, are you doing the following:
--Limit or eliminate alcohol and caffeine
--Eat whole grains, fresh fruits and vegetable, high omega-3 foods and lean protein
--Go to bed and get up at the same time every day
--Exercise at least 30 minutes every day
--Get at least an hour of sunshine a day
If you're doing all of this and still have no improvement, I suggest you investigate online resources like Depression Free, Naturally or see a compounding pharmacist for non-prescription alternatives.
